The P6KE250A-G belongs to the category of transient voltage suppressor (TVS) diodes.
It is used to protect electronic circuits from voltage spikes and transients.
The P6KE250A-G is available in a DO-15 package.
The essence of the P6KE250A-G lies in its ability to provide reliable protection against voltage surges for sensitive electronic components.
The P6KE250A-G is typically packaged in reels or tubes, with quantities varying based on manufacturer specifications.
The P6KE250A-G has two pins, with the anode and cathode clearly marked for easy identification.
The P6KE250A-G operates by diverting excessive voltage away from sensitive components, thereby protecting them from damage caused by voltage spikes and transients. When a transient event occurs, the diode rapidly conducts, shunting the excess energy to ground and limiting the voltage across the protected circuit.
The P6KE250A-G is commonly used in various applications, including: - Power supplies - Telecommunication equipment - Automotive electronics - Industrial control systems - Consumer electronics
